Solution Overview

Problem

Customers in self-service POS systems often fail to notice discount information while shopping, as existing advertising management systems do not effectively convey this information in a manner that grabs their attention amidst the shopping experience.

Innovation Solution

An information processing apparatus and product information notification system that includes a server apparatus and a registration terminal, where the server manages discount information and communicates with the registration terminal to display discount information to customers on a display device, allowing customers to easily recognize discounted products during their shopping process.

Solution Approach 1:

The patent introduces a registration terminal as an intermediary device that moves with the customer through the sales floor. This terminal receives discount information from the server and displays it in the customer's field of view, acting as a mediator between the advertising management system and the customer to ensure the information is actually noticed and recognized.

Solution Approach 1:

The patent merges the discount information display function with the registration terminal that the customer already uses for product registration. By combining these functions in a single device that moves with the customer, the system ensures the customer's attention is directed to one device that provides both registration services and discount information, eliminating the need to notice separate notification devices.

Data Source

PatentUS20240330994A1Information processing apparatus and product information notification system
Publication Date: 2024.10.03 TOSHIBA TEC KK

AI summary

According to an embodiment, an information processing apparatus moves around a sales floor with a customer and executes processing relating to product registration. The information processing apparatus inputs specific information for specifying a product sold in the sales floor and a price of the product. The information processing apparatus displays information of a registered product on the basis of the input specific information. Further, the information processing apparatus acquires information regarding a discounted product sold in the sales floor and displays the acquired information regarding a discounted product.
